[ABSTRAK Latar belakang. Transfusi trombosit ditujukan untuk mencegah dan mengatasi perdarahanpada pasien trombositopenia. Trombosit dapat mengalami aktivasi walaupun tidak terjadiperdarahan sehingga dapat menimbulkan suatu keadaan yang disebut hiperagregasi sepertipada trombosit dari seseorang dengan hiperlipidemia. AABB menganjurkan untukmembuang semua produk darah yang berasal dari donor dengan plasma yang lipemia.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k mengetahui pengaruh status lipid donor trombosit aferesisterhadap fungsi trombosit dan kadar malondialdehid selama penyimpanan.Metodologi. Penelitian ini menggunakan desain deskriptif analitik pada 31 sediaan trombositaferesis yang berasal dari donor trombosit aferesis yang memenuhi kriteria inklusi daneksklusi. Sediaan trombosit aferesis dibagi menjadi dua grup, yaitu grup hiperlipidemia dannormolipidemia. Dilakukan pengujian terhadap kandungan trombosit, fungsi agregasi dankadar MDA pada hari pertama, kedua dan keempat penyimpanan.Hasil. Terjadi peningkatan kandungan trombosit selama penyimpanan pada kedua grup, yangberhubungan dengan proses apoptosis. Pada hari keempat terjadi kenaikan kandungantrombosit yang lebih banyak pada grup hiperlipidemia. Pada hari kedua didapatkan perbedaanyang bermakna pada agregasi trombosit dengan agonis ADP 2 μM. Pada hari keempatdidapatkan perbedaan kadar MDA yang bermakna. Didapatkan korelasi yang positif danbermakna antara kolesterol total, LDL dan trigliserida terhadap kadar MDA. Tidakdidapatkan korelasi yang bermakna antara kolesterol total, trigliserida dan kadar MDAterhadap agregasi trombosit.Simpulan. Status lipid donor meningkatkan terjadinya apoptosis trombosit aferesis, lebihsensitif terhadap agonis ADP dan peningkatan kadar MDA. Perlunya mengingatkan donortrombosit aferesis untuk diet rendah lemak sebelum proses aferesis dilaksanakan. Perlunyapenelitian lebih lanjut untuk menentukan kadar lipid yang masih dapat ditoleransi. ABSTRACT Background. Platelet transfusions is intended to prevent and resolve bleeding in patientswith thrombocytopenia. Platelet activation may have occured although there were nobleeding that can lead to a condition called hyperaggregation as in someone withhyperlipidemia. AABB recommends to dispose of all products from donors with plasmalipemia. This study aimed to determine the effect of lipid status of the donor plateletapheresis to platelet function and levels of malondialdehyde with in storage.Methodology. This study used descriptive analytic design in 31 platelet apheresisconcentrates. Samples were divided into two groups, hyperlipidemia and normolipidemia.The assay for the content of platelets, aggregation functions and levels of MDA was tested onthe first day, second and fourth of platelet storage.Results. An increase in the content of platelets during storage in both groups, which areassociated with the process of apoptosis. On the fourth day there was higher of contentsplatelets in hyperlipidemic grup than normolipidemic grup. There were significant differencein platelet aggregation with ADP 2 μM at second day and levels of MDA at fourth day. Therewere positive and significant correlations between total cholesterol, LDL and triglyceride tothe levels of MDA. There were no significant correlation between total cholesterol,triglycerides and MDA levels to platelet aggregation.Conclusion. Improved of the lipid status of the donor platelet apheresis will increase plateletapoptosis, more sensitive to agonist ADP and increase MDA levels. The need to reminddonors platelet apheresis to a low fat dietary before apheresis process implemented. Need forfurther research to determine the lipid levels that can still be tolerated., Background.
